Voidable
Refers to a contract that is valid and enforceable unless challenged and declared void by a party to the contract who is deemed to have been disadvantaged or defrauded.
Fraudulent Misrepresentation
The intentional provision of false statements or concealment of information to deceive or mislead another party.
Objective
A specific goal or aim that is intended to be achieved, often measurable and time-specific.
Voluntary Consent
A term used to describe an individual's freely given agreement or permission, free from any form of duress or coercion.
